Weather in September

September brings a gradual change of weather in Pag, Croatia with a drop in temperature and a rise in precipitation. Beach activities wind down and hints of autumn emerge. Temperatures stand between 24°C (75.2°F) and 14°C (57.2°F), still warm enough for pleasant seaside relaxation. The amount of rainfall increases to 105mm (4.13"), making it the start of the wetter season. The combination of dwindling crowds and mild temperatures make it a perfect time for a peaceful getaway.

Temperature

The average high-temperature slightly decreases in September, shifting from a warm 28°C (82.4°F) in August to a still moderately hot 24°C (75.2°F). Pag's average low-temperature during September nights is observed to be a mild 14°C (57.2°F).

Rainfall

In Pag, during September, the rain falls for 11 days and regularly aggregates up to 105mm (4.13") of prec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 150 rainfall days, and 1111mm (43.74") of precipitation is accumulated.

Sea temperature

In September, the average sea temperature in Pag is 23.8°C (74.8°F).
Note: Factoring in a person's dislike for cold, combined with conditions like sunshine, wind, and temperature, a dip in 23.8°C (74.8°F) waters might be satisfying. (It is worth noting that the Olympic swimming waters are maintained between 25°C (77°F) and 28°C (82.4°F).)

Daylight

In September, the average length of the day in Pag, Croatia, is 12h and 31min.
On the first day of September in Pag, sunrise is at 06:23 and sunset at 19:36.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 06:57 and sunset at 18:42 CEST.

Sunshine

In Pag, the average sunshine in September is 7h.

UV index

In Pag, the average daily maximum UV index in September is 5. A UV Index reading of 3 to 5 represents a medium vulnerability from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for ordinary individuals.

Average temperature in September - Pag, Croatia
Average temperature in September
Pag, Croatia
  • Average high temperature in September: 24°C

The warmest months (with the highest average high temperature) are July and August (28°C).
The month with the lowest average high temperature is January (8°C).

  • Average low temperature in September: 14°C

The months with the highest average low temperature are July and August (17°C).
The coldest month (with the lowest average low temperature) is January (0°C).

Average rainfall in September - Pag, Croatia
Average rainfall in September
Pag, Croatia
  • Average rainfall in September: 105mm

The wettest month (with the highest rainfall) is November (152mm).
The driest month (with the least rainfall) is July (51mm).
